diff options
-rw-r--r-- | src/server/game/World/World.cpp |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/server/game/World/World.cpp b/src/server/game/World/World.cpp index 22d9971a60a..6c9b895ad8c 100644 --- a/src/server/game/World/World.cpp +++ b/src/server/game/World/World.cpp @@ -3377,7 +3377,7 @@ void World::SendServerMessage(ServerMessageType messageID, std::string_view stri WorldPackets::Chat::ChatServerMessage chatServerMessage; chatServerMessage.MessageID = int32(messageID); - if (strstr(serverMessage->Text[player->GetSession()->GetSessionDbcLocale()], "%s")) + if (strstr(serverMessage->Text[player ? player->GetSession()->GetSessionDbcLocale() : GetDefaultDbcLocale()], "%s")) chatServerMessage.StringParam = stringParam; if (player) |